When embarking on a closet laundry room transformation, the first consideration is the layout. Thoughtful planning promotes that the space is functionally optimized, allowing for seamless workflow between washing, drying, folding, and storing. Compact closets can be remodeled to include stacked washer and dryer units, pull-out drying racks, and even a foldable ironing station. For larger spaces, custom cabinetry and counter surfaces provide a premium feel, merging utility with sophistication. Incorporating built-in storage solutions such as shelves, baskets, and dividers helps organize every corner of the closet, creating an tidy haven where everything has a designated place. Homeowners can choose from a variety of materials like waterproof laminates, solid wood, or high-quality MDF to suit both durability and style preferences.
Lighting plays a essential role in any closet laundry room makeover. Adequate illumination is key for performing tasks efficiently, while strategically placed accent lights can emphasize design elements and add a touch of sophistication. LED strip lighting under shelves or inside cabinets offers both functionality and sleek aesthetic, ensuring that even the smallest items are quickly identifiable. Selecting lighting fixtures that enhance the overall home design can elevate a mundane laundry corner into a welcoming and visually pleasing space. For those who enjoy multitasking, integrating smart lighting systems with motion sensors or dimmers adds modern functionality that enhances usability while reducing energy consumption.
Color schemes and finishes are crucial in creating a harmonious and inviting laundry space. Light and neutral tones such as soft grays, whites, and beige can make a compact closet appear larger, while subtle pops of color add character without overwhelming the space. Homeowners may also consider long-lasting water-tolerant textures to endure the humid environment typical of laundry areas. Incorporating stylish yet practical flooring options, such as vinyl planks, ceramic tiles, or water-resistant laminate, ensures longevity while enhancing the overall design. A carefully selected color palette combined with refined finishes can turn a simple closet into a well-designed oasis where household tasks are effortlessly managed.
Storage solutions in a closet laundry room should be versatile and customized to the household’s specific needs. Adjustable shelving allows for customization as storage requirements evolve over time, while pull-out hampers and sliding baskets simplify laundry handling. Specialized compartments for detergents, fabric softeners, and cleaning tools prevent clutter and maintain a neat aesthetic. Wall-mounted drying racks or foldable clotheslines are perfect for handling delicate garments, and incorporating hooks or rods can create additional hanging space for freshly laundered clothes. By strategically organizing every element, a closet laundry room can become both well-optimized and visually pleasing, making laundry day easier and smoother and more productive.
Appliances are integral to a successful closet laundry room makeover. Modern washers and dryers come in compact designs suitable for tight spaces while offering innovative technology such as energy efficiency, smart connectivity, and gentle washing cycles. For homes with limited room, combination washer-dryer units or stackable machines maximize height utilization, leaving room for storage and folding areas. Selecting appliances that complement the decor of the space enhances the cohesive look, while high-performance machines provide efficiency and durability. Beyond functionality, integrating accessories like pull-out ironing boards, foldable drying tables, or built-in laundry sinks can further upgrade the overall utility and refinement of the redesigned closet.

Ventilation is another critical factor in designing a closet laundry room. Proper airflow reduces dampness, reduces odors, and ensures longevity for both the appliances and finishes. Installing an exhaust fan, using moisture-absorbing materials, or integrating a small window can significantly improve air quality. Thoughtful attention to ventilation ensures that the space remains pleasant, secure, and clean, which is especially important in compact areas where airflow may be restricted.
